What is Eylea Aflibercept 40mg Injection 1's?

Eylea 40mg/ml Injection contains the active constituent Aflibercept. It is used to treat eye conditions in which impaired vision occurs due to the formation of an abnormal blood vessel inside the eye. These include wet age-related macular degeneration and diabetic macular edema. In studies, this medication effectively reduces the risk of vision loss and improves visual acuity in people with these conditions. Most patients generally well-tolerated it, and the injection procedure is relatively quick and minimally invasive.


You should avoid this medication, Eylea 40mg/ml Injection, if you have severe hypersensitivity reactions to other anti-VEGF medications. Tell your physician if a person has glaucoma, a history of seeing floaters or flashes, and other illnesses before taking Eylea 40mg/ml Injection. It will not be given if you have an infection or inflammation around the eye. Tell your doctor if surgery was performed recently or planned on your eye before taking this medication.

Indications for Eylea Aflibercept 40mg Injection 1's

Neovascular (wet) age-related macular degeneration (wet AMD)

Diabetic macular edema (DME)

Myopic choroidal neovascularization (myopic CNV)

Macular edema secondary to retinal vein occlusion

Therapeutic Effects of Eylea Aflibercept 40mg Injection 1's

Eylea 40mg/ml Injection works by binding to and blocking the activity of vascular endothelial growth factor (VEGF). This protein can cause abnormal blood vessel growth and leakage in the eye, leading to vision loss. By inhibiting the activity of VEGF, this medication can help reduce abnormal blood vessel growth and leakage and improve vision in some people with these eye conditions.

Storage & Handling

Store in a refrigerator at 2-8°C.

Do not freeze.

Protected from light.

Keep it in its original packaging until it is ready to be used.

Keep out of the reach of children and pets.

Should be disposed of properly.
